Webinar: Drug Free Schools and Campuses Act: Updates and review

This webinar is hosted by the College Coalition for Substance Abuse Prevention (CCSAP). As part of the Drug Free Schools and Campuses Regulations, every institution, including community colleges, nursing schools, etc. which receives Federal Funds (e.g. financial aid, Pell Grants, research grants) is required to annually notify students, staff, and faculty concerning alcohol and other drugs, maintain a program to address substance abuse, and complete a full review of their comprehensive substance abuse program on a biennial basis.

Many schools have neglected abiding by the drug-free schools regulations, and are finding themselves in non-compliance when audited.  This webinar will review current requirements and mandates of the Drug-Free Schools and Campuses Act, including required components of the annual notification, what constitutes a substance abuse program, best practices regarding the Biennial Review Process, and challenges in complying with the DFSCA mandate in light of changing laws regarding marijuana use.
